For the past several weeks, Valley Christian High School (California) wide receiver Jurrion Dickey has been generating buzz as a potential riser in the recruiting rankings.

On Monday, those rumblings proved accurate, as the 6-foot-3, 210-pound Oregon Ducks pledge became a five-star prospect on 247Sports

Previously rated the nation's No. 59 overall recruit, Dickey's actual ranking has not yet been updated, but it appears likely he'll leap more than 30 spots.

Here's what 247Sports had to say about the Oregon commitment

"Receiver Jurrion Dickey moved up from the top 60 into the top 15 and five-star territory. A three-sport athlete who hoops and owns a long jump approaching 24 feet, the 6-foot-3, 210-pound Dickey has been one of the nation's most dominant players in games, camps, and 7-on-7 events over the last year. His monster junior year in 2021 featured nearly 80 catches for 1,300-plus yards and 19 touchdowns, and his verified sub-4.6 speed joins excellent marks in several combine testing categories. Dickey is committed to Oregon.."

Dickey is one of two five-star recruits currently in Oregon's class, joining Michigan quarterback Dante Moore, who could be in line to move up from his current ranking as the nation's No. 8 overall prospect
